I have a number of sponsor tags inside a cart, dayparted for different sponsors to air at different times of the day. There are some times of the day when there is no valid sponsor cut, so correctly the cart should indicate that there is [NO AUDIO AVAILABLE].
Looking at moving from 1.7.2 to 4.2.2 - the old version would always show the correct cart/cut and the correct status of that cart/cut.
However in 4.2.2 some dayparted carts show that there is [NO AUDIO AVAILABLE] even though the current time should include a valid dayparted cut. We have also seen behaviour such as this:
...the cart in RDAirPlay shows as red with [NO AUDIO AVAILABLE] even though there is definitely audio available, as it's currently being played!
Could we add an additional check/refresh of cuts within carts every so often to ensure that we're showing the correct status of a cart?
